<p>Q: Overview of satellite radio<br />
A: Satellite radio means pay-radio or it may also be called a subscription radio. It is a little bit like the traditional one, but it has more programs than it. It’s available in Africa, Asia and Europe due to the services provided by WorldSpace and in North America by Sirius and XM Radio.</p>
<p>Q: What are the advantages of this new radio?<br />
A: You’ll have a wide variety of programs that includes music channels (rock, modern rock, alternative, classical, pop, hip-hop, country, jazz, electronic, Christian,  Latin), weather, news, traffic, sports and entertainment channels, no commercials included. All musical channels are commercial free.<br />
This radio has a clean, digital signal and it has almost the quality of a CD. It has no static and no interference.<span id="more-5"></span><br />
You can get satellite radio not only in your car, but anywhere you like: in your house, in an Rv or boat so that you can enjoy the programming variety that this radio is offering whether you are relaxing in your sofa, if you are in a vacation or if you are in your car on a business travel. The only thing you must do is to properly install the equipment that you need.<br />
Purchasing the equipment, you will also have information which will be displayed on the radio receiver about channels, music, songs and artists.</p>
<p>Q: What about disadvantages?<br />
A: Unfortunately, Alaska, Hawaii and U.S. Territories can’t receive the satellite radio’s signals.<br />
There are no local stations, but you will have local traffic and weather channels provided by XM and Sirius.</p>
<p>Q: What does provide XM and Sirius radio?<br />
A: There a few differences between them. For example, the XM provides more that 150 channels and the other one more than 120 channels. The first has two Nascar racing channels, Major League Baseball, PGA TOUR coverage, plus ACC, Big Ten, and Pac-10 football and basketball coverage and the Sirius has Live NFL, NHL, and NBA play-by-play, plus English Premier League soccer and college sports game. But they have the same price $12.95/Month</p>
<p>Q: How do I install satellite radio?<br />
A: There are a few things that are necessary to get satellite radio.<br />
First you need a satellite radio antenna that picks up the signal from communicational satellites and then delivering it to you.<br />
Then you need a satellite radio tuner that passes the signal from the radio antenna to the receiver. There are three basic types of radio turners. There are the Plug-and-play satellite radio tuners that can be used in the car or at home or with a portable boombox wherever you have satellite signal and they only need one subscription. There are three types of Satellite radio tuners for the car: universal tuners, &#8220;Satellite radio-ready&#8221; in-dash receivers and in-dash receivers with a built-in satellite radio tuner. The last basic type is the Home satellite radio tuners perfect for using them in-door.<br />
The third item is a satellite radio receiver which helps you to select channels and categories, to view various songs or artists information.<br />
Last but not least is a subscription to XM or Sirius radio that must be acquired in order to receive programming.</p>
<p>If you want to have the best quality sound in your car you can choose between these three options:<br />
1. in-dash receiver with a built-in satellite radio tuner<br />
2. &#8220;satellite radio-ready&#8221; receiver connected to an external satellite radio tuner<br />
3. Plug-and-play satellite radio tuner connected to your car stereo&#8217;s auxiliary input.</p>

<p>For receiver remote controls, DISH offers both the standard infrared (IR) and UHF remotes. The standard IR remotes are the same ones that you use for your television sets and VCRS. The main difference between the two is that a UHF or radio remote doesn&#8217;t need a clear line of sight to operate the system unlike with IR remotes. UHF works using frequencies which allows the user to operate the receiver from another room.</p>
<p>And since they work using signals, with UHF remotes the satellite TV receiver needs to be equipped with a signal receiver that coincides with the frequency of the remote control. Some DISH receivers are already equipped with this device. However, other <a href="http://topsatellitedeals.com/info/dish-network/">DISH satellite TV</a> receivers might have an external box which receives the signal from the remote and pass them through the TV receiver via a small cable that is connected usually at the back.</p>
<p>For standard packages that only have the IR remote, subscribers can choose to upgrade to a UHF model or can choose to buy DISH&#8217;s UHF upgrade remote kit which allows the subscriber to take full advantage of a UHF remote.</p>
<p>And since we&#8217;re talking about signals and frequencies, the most reasonable thing to discuss next is effective range. This is one of the things that you need to consider before buying a UHF remote. Even though a UHF remote works by utilizing signals, it doesn&#8217;t mean that it would work practically anywhere.</p>
<p>The antenna embedded into the remote is not usually strong enough to cover great distances and broadcast through large obstacles. Effective range of UHF remotes will depend on the machine as well as the materials used to construct the home. A wood framed home will provide little obstacles to the transmission of the UHF remote. With a wooden home, a UHF remote can operate normally up to one floor and a couple of walls away from the receiver.</p>
<p>However, it the home was made by concrete with lots of heavy masonry, then a UHF remote will have a hard time reaching the receiver even if its just a floor or a few rooms away. Other materials that may cause interference of signals include steel framing and thermo-radiate heat. This is why DISH recommends consulting a technician before purchasing UHF remotes.</p>
<p>The DISH 311 is a single-tuner satellite receiver which offers a 2-day electronic program guide and advanced DISH Home Interactive TV features. The remote included in the package is an IR type. The remote has four components system which means it can be programmed to operate the satellite TV receiver as well as TV sets, VCRs and DVD players.</p>
<p>DishPVR 508 on the other hand utilizes a new &#8220;Platinum&#8221; UHF/Infrared 4-Component universal remote. The remote is able to control the receiver from a distance of 100 feet through walls and other obstructions. Similar to the other four component remotes, this model can operate via IR other electric components like TV sets and VCRs.</p>

<p>The fantastic game watching experience via a <a href="http://topsatellitedeals.com/info/dish-network/">Dish Network receiver</a> is possible because a dish network transmits your favorite games up to its satellites, which orbit the earth. The satellites in turn send the captured digital signals back down to earth, which is captured by your mini dish antenna. From here, the signals pass through cables connected from the mini dish to your dish network receiver. Your dish network receiver in turn transforms the digital signals into the audio video data for you to enjoy with your gigantic, larger than life television screen.</p>
